Durability and Operational Constraints of Luxury Hotel Wall Art


Professional hotel operations subject your wall artworks to mechanical, chemical and environmental constraints without equivalent in the residential sector. A luxury hotel wall art undergoes daily impact from service carts, exposure to industrial cleaning products, hygrometric variations from 24-hour air conditioning systems and accidental contact from hundreds of weekly passages. This operational reality demands technical specifications radically different from domestic standards. Technical directors of major international hotel groups have established strict specifications regarding durability, maintenance ease and resistance to premature aging of their artistic installations.


What protections against accelerated wear in hotel environments?


Hotel corridors experience average traffic of 450 daily passages during peak season. This constant circulation generates micro-impacts, friction and accelerated particle accumulation. A luxury hotel wall art installed in these areas requires specific surface protections: reinforced anti-UV varnishes resistant to alcoholic products used by cleaning teams, oversized hanging systems supporting door vibrations and structural building movements. Premium establishments invest in invisible protection technologies that preserve chromatic brilliance while guaranteeing mechanical resistance equivalent to automotive industry standards.


Managing humidity in suites with open bathrooms


Contemporary hotel architecture favors bathrooms integrated into rooms, creating brutal hygrometric variations. Large-format wall artworks positioned near these areas undergo repeated humidity-drying cycles that rapidly deteriorate conventional supports. The luxury hotel wall art destined for high-end suites requires advanced sealing technologies: waterproof membranes on artwork backs, passive ventilation systems and materials inert to condensation. Palaces installed in tropical or Mediterranean climates have developed strict selection protocols, systematically eliminating supports sensitive to hydric expansion.


How to resist intensified disinfection protocols post-pandemic?


Strengthened sanitary standards impose frequent disinfection of surfaces with indirect client contact. Your wall artworks in common areas now receive weekly spraying with aggressive disinfectant solutions. This new reality has revolutionized technical specifications: a luxury hotel wall art must present chemical resistance tested against ammonium quaternaries, diluted chlorine derivatives and isopropyl alcohols. Manufacturers specializing in hotel equipment have developed special finishes allowing daily cleaning without alteration, guaranteeing aesthetic permanence over 7 to 10-year cycles before necessary replacement.


Continuous light exposure and chromatic degradation


Unlike private residences where artworks benefit from nighttime darkness periods, your artistic installations undergo permanent lighting. Lobbies remain illuminated 24 hours, corridors maintain constant safety lighting and even rooms preserve standby lighting. This uninterrupted exposure dramatically accelerates photochemical degradation. A professional luxury hotel wall art integrates latest-generation UV-stabilized pigments, offering resistance measured in thousands of hours of exposure equivalent to several decades of classic residential use. Demanding establishments now specify color fastness guarantees of minimum 5 years under intensive operating conditions.


Secure hanging systems against public building safety standards


As an establishment receiving the public, your hotel must comply with particularly strict fire safety regulations. Large-format wall artworks installed in circulation areas and collective spaces require certified mounting systems resisting seismic constraints (according to geographic zones) and guaranteeing fall-free operation even during emergency evacuation with physical contact. The professional luxury hotel wall art uses embedded metal safety rails, discrete anti-theft fasteners and load-distribution devices complying with the most demanding standards. This invisible engineering often represents 25% of total installation cost but guarantees operational peace of mind over time.

Frequently asked questions about luxury hotel wall art


What budget to plan per room for wall art equipment in a five-star establishment?


Industry standards recommend global artistic investment representing 2.5 to 4% of total interior design budget. For an 80-room establishment with 3.2 million euro furniture investment, this corresponds to 80,000-128,000 euros dedicated to large-format wall artworks, roughly 1,000-1,600 euros per room including common areas.


How to manage progressive replacement of artworks without disrupting operations?


Performing establishments adopt staggered renewal cycles over 7-10 years, replacing 10-15% of artistic inventory annually. This approach spreads investments, allows incorporation of guest feedback and maintains constant renewal impression without requiring closure or major work disrupting daily operations.

What criteria to prioritize for breakfast areas and hotel restaurants?


These areas require wall artworks stimulating appetite without visual aggressiveness: favor compositions evoking natural abundance, warm tonalities (soft ochers, oranges) and soothing horizontal formats. Avoid anxiogenic subjects or violent contrasts disrupting the dining moment. Imposing dimensions (180-250 cm wide) create memorable focal points photographed by guests.
